语料库是自然语言处理(NLP)领域的基础,其质量直接影响着模型的效果。构建高质量的语料库需要遵循一定的原则和方法。以下是构建语料库的五大秘诀,帮助您提升数据质量与效果。
秘诀一:明确语料库用途,确保数据相关性
在构建语料库之前,首先要明确语料库的用途。不同的应用场景对语料库的要求不同。例如,用于情感分析的语料库应包含丰富的情感标签,而用于机器翻译的语料库则应包含多语言对。以下是一些建议:
- 明确任务目标:确定语料库的应用领域,如文本分类、情感分析、机器翻译等。
- 收集相关数据:根据任务目标,收集具有代表性的数据,如新闻报道、社交媒体文本、用户评论等。
- 数据清洗:去除无关信息,如广告、重复内容等,确保数据质量。
秘诀二:数据多样性,提高模型泛化能力
数据多样性是提高模型泛化能力的关键。以下是一些建议:
- 涵盖不同领域:收集来自不同领域的文本数据,如科技、娱乐、教育等。
- 包含不同语言:对于机器翻译等跨语言任务,收集多语言对的数据。
- 涵盖不同时间:收集不同时间段的数据,以适应语言发展的变化。
秘诀三:数据标注,确保数据准确性
数据标注是构建高质量语料库的关键环节。以下是一些建议:
- 选择合适的标注工具:选择易于操作、标注结果可靠的标注工具。
- 培训标注人员:对标注人员进行培训,确保他们理解标注规范和任务目标。
- 质量监控:对标注结果进行质量监控,确保数据准确性。
秘诀四:数据平衡,避免模型偏差
数据平衡是避免模型偏差的重要手段。以下是一些建议:
- 数据预处理:对数据进行预处理,如去除停用词、词性标注等。
- 数据增强:通过数据增强技术,如数据扩充、数据转换等,提高数据平衡性。
- 动态调整:根据模型训练过程中的反馈,动态调整数据平衡策略。
秘诀五:持续优化,提升语料库质量
语料库构建是一个持续优化的过程。以下是一些建议:
- 收集用户反馈:收集用户对语料库的反馈,了解其优缺点。
- 更新数据:定期更新语料库,以适应语言发展的变化。
- 技术迭代:关注新技术,如深度学习、迁移学习等,以提高语料库构建效率。
通过遵循以上五大秘诀,您可以构建高质量的语料库,从而提升数据质量与效果。在实际操作中,还需要根据具体任务需求进行调整和优化。
